Output 12fb687514b01e9ca25a470b4cc32ee68098774c912bb7d77c4f8737536df008:121

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4e339e6a1e80d200279eaf2d1459986425fc9c81aacf16b98a41a2abaa088344
address
bc1pfceeu6s7srfqqfu74uk3gkvcvsjle8yp4t83dwv2gx32h2sgsdzqvghsqc
transaction
12fb687514b01e9ca25a470b4cc32ee68098774c912bb7d77c4f8737536df008
spent
true